Jump to content


Photo

FullBackup

plugin

  • Please log in to reply
367 replies to this topic

#1 Dimitrij

  • PLi® Core member
  • 10,274 posts

+347
Excellent

Posted 25 July 2012 - 19:43

Automatic Full Backup for ET/VU model(only PLi-3.0)...

The basic idea is taken from e2openplugin-AutoBackup.
Author Pedro_Newbie.
Modified Dima73 and vlamo.

GigaBlue UHD Quad 4K /Lunix3-4K/Duo 4K


Re: FullBackup #2 littlesat

  • PLi® Core member
  • 57,064 posts

+698
Excellent

Posted 25 July 2012 - 19:53

What are the improvements???

WaveFrontier 28.2E | 23.5E | 19.2E | 16E | 13E | 10/9E | 7E | 5E | 1W | 4/5W | 15W


Re: FullBackup #3 Dimitrij

  • PLi® Core member
  • 10,274 posts

+347
Excellent

Posted 25 July 2012 - 20:15

What are the improvements???

Full Backup = BackupSuite HDD/USB,only automatically every day :) .

GigaBlue UHD Quad 4K /Lunix3-4K/Duo 4K


Re: FullBackup #4 Erik Slagter

  • PLi® Core member
  • 46,969 posts

+541
Excellent

Posted 26 July 2012 - 14:28

Wouldn't it be better that present the improvements to Pedro_Newbie and ask him to apply them?

* Wavefrontier T90 with 28E/23E/19E/13E via SCR switches 2 x 2 x 6 user bands
I don't read PM -> if you have something to ask or to report, do it in the forum so others can benefit. I don't take freelance jobs.
Ik lees geen PM -> als je iets te vragen of te melden hebt, doe het op het forum, zodat anderen er ook wat aan hebben.


Re: FullBackup #5 littlesat

  • PLi® Core member
  • 57,064 posts

+698
Excellent

Posted 26 July 2012 - 15:08

I think that is even a better idea... Why should we put two different releases on our server????

WaveFrontier 28.2E | 23.5E | 19.2E | 16E | 13E | 10/9E | 7E | 5E | 1W | 4/5W | 15W


Re: FullBackup #6 Pedro_Newbie

  • Senior Member
  • 4,631 posts

+225
Excellent

Posted 26 July 2012 - 19:52

This plugin I made about a year ago. I modified the former autobackup plugin to run the bashscript from the BackupSuite. So it was possible to make automatic full back-ups on a daily base. This was pure experimental and wasn't distributed.
Last December I placed the plugin (version 1.4) on request on the Xtrend forum as an one time only plugin without any support because I don't want or have time to develop it further and maintain it.

Dima73 modified this version together with Vlamo and added some features like the ability to discard backups older then x days.
Both Dima73 and I weren't interested to develop it further so version 1.5 was the last version in February this year.

After the introduction of Openpli 3.0 Dima73 asked me this week for a modified script for use in the plugin, I modified the current backup script and gave some advice about depends etc. so it could run in the Openpli 3.0 environment independent from the BackupSuite. Dima73 made some slight changes and made an IPK for it, version 1.6. I tested it for him if it would run on a VU+, this was the case.

So both plugins are similar but also very different. "My" plugin, the BackupSuite, only makes back-ups on demand while the plugin automatic-fullback makes back-ups on a daily bases like the normal autobackup plugin.

I'm not interested to further maintain or develop an automatic back-up system, I use a regular cronjob to produce my back-ups on a daily base.
My focus is on further developing or maintaining the BackupSuite.

As for me, both plugins could be placed on the feed but I will only maintain the BackupSuite and I hope Dima73 will do the same for the plugin automatic-fullbackup

Re: FullBackup #7 Erik Slagter

  • PLi® Core member
  • 46,969 posts

+541
Excellent

Posted 27 July 2012 - 08:06

I think it's at least strange and very inefficient to maintain two versions of a plugin that offer almost the same functionality. It would be really be best if you and dima73 would get together and merge them.

Edited by Erik Slagter, 27 July 2012 - 08:06.

* Wavefrontier T90 with 28E/23E/19E/13E via SCR switches 2 x 2 x 6 user bands
I don't read PM -> if you have something to ask or to report, do it in the forum so others can benefit. I don't take freelance jobs.
Ik lees geen PM -> als je iets te vragen of te melden hebt, doe het op het forum, zodat anderen er ook wat aan hebben.


Re: FullBackup #8 littlesat

  • PLi® Core member
  • 57,064 posts

+698
Excellent

Posted 27 July 2012 - 08:46

I think it is even better to have it on E2Openplugins... then it is not anymore a third party and it promotes that more people could work together with lower efford...

WaveFrontier 28.2E | 23.5E | 19.2E | 16E | 13E | 10/9E | 7E | 5E | 1W | 4/5W | 15W


Re: FullBackup #9 Erik Slagter

  • PLi® Core member
  • 46,969 posts

+541
Excellent

Posted 27 July 2012 - 08:48

And that of course!!!

Then anyone can come with improvements! And it's easier to keep it up with OE changes, like I said earlier.

* Wavefrontier T90 with 28E/23E/19E/13E via SCR switches 2 x 2 x 6 user bands
I don't read PM -> if you have something to ask or to report, do it in the forum so others can benefit. I don't take freelance jobs.
Ik lees geen PM -> als je iets te vragen of te melden hebt, doe het op het forum, zodat anderen er ook wat aan hebben.


Re: FullBackup #10 Pedro_Newbie

  • Senior Member
  • 4,631 posts

+225
Excellent

Posted 27 July 2012 - 16:36

I think it's at least strange and very inefficient to maintain two versions of a plugin that offer almost the same functionality. It would be really be best if you and dima73 would get together and merge them.


Why do you think it's strange, it's giving choice, you can install the BackupSuite or the automatic-fullbackup or even both. It hasn't to be both, it only give choices. Look at the enormous load of picons and skins, all do more or less the same but aren't combined and are all on the feed. There are plenty plugins in the feed which are similar, e.g. look at the EPG options etc.

I think it is even better to have it on E2Openplugins... then it is not anymore a third party and it promotes that more people could work together with lower efford...


I tried again yesterday with github for windows but it isn't my cup of tea. Now when I have changes I start notepad++ make my changes directly on my VU+ in /home/root/backupsuite and make a new IPK with one command in DCC_E2.
My former adventures with github/tortoise etc. gave me headaches, a lot of extra work and DOS-line endings in my script as bonus because it was copied from windows to github etc.
So for me it is no option to work via github.

And that of course!!!
Then anyone can come with improvements! And it's easier to keep it up with OE changes, like I said earlier.


But if anyone wants to take over and incorporate it in e2openplugins and maintain it, please be my guest, for me it's pure pleasure/hobby but I'm no professional and have very limited skills and have to do all with trial and error. I am not hindered by any knowledge :D.
I'm always in for suggestions and if it is in my power I will incorporate the suggestions/improvements as I did before.

Maybe the automatic-fullbackup is more in its place if it is incorporated in the plugin e2openplugin AutoBackup, with the same choices as there are know but also the choice to make a full back-up next to or instead of the settings/autoinstall/bouquets etc.

Edited by Pedro_Newbie, 27 July 2012 - 16:37.


Re: FullBackup #11 delagroov

  • Senior Member
  • 1,579 posts

+21
Neutral

Posted 8 November 2012 - 07:41

I tried this automatic backup from feeds, but it does not make the root_cfe_auto.jffs2 in the folder..

Edited by delagroov, 8 November 2012 - 07:41.

Vu+ Solo2 / Atemio Nemesis / Et9000 / TM Twin / Spark2

Astra 1/2/3 en HB / Harmony Touch, & 600
https://github.com/d...in-PLi-Full-HD-Night


Re: FullBackup #12 blzr

  • PLi® Core member
  • 2,270 posts

+118
Excellent

Posted 8 November 2012 - 11:09

and you're sure about this 'r'? ;)
actually it's boot_cfe_auto.jffs2 that is not created by this backup tool
(and you can successfully flash your backup using only 2 (root_cfe and kernel_cfe) files AFAIK...)
True sarcasm doesn't need green font...

Re: FullBackup #13 delagroov

  • Senior Member
  • 1,579 posts

+21
Neutral

Posted 8 November 2012 - 11:43

and you're sure about this 'r'? ;)
actually it's boot_cfe_auto.jffs2 that is not created by this backup tool
(and you can successfully flash your backup using only 2 (root_cfe and kernel_cfe) files AFAIK...)


Yes i am sure..

root_cfe_auto.jffs2 is not created..

Attached Files


Vu+ Solo2 / Atemio Nemesis / Et9000 / TM Twin / Spark2

Astra 1/2/3 en HB / Harmony Touch, & 600
https://github.com/d...in-PLi-Full-HD-Night


Re: FullBackup #14 blzr

  • PLi® Core member
  • 2,270 posts

+118
Excellent

Posted 8 November 2012 - 11:56

hmm, must be ultimo specific issue then...
just tested on duo and everything works as usual (2 files created /kernel and root/)
True sarcasm doesn't need green font...

Re: FullBackup #15 delagroov

  • Senior Member
  • 1,579 posts

+21
Neutral

Posted 8 November 2012 - 15:28

The script of Pedro works okay in Ultimo, but the one in fullback has some code in it which gave an error on Ultimo

Attached Files


Edited by delagroov, 8 November 2012 - 15:29.

Vu+ Solo2 / Atemio Nemesis / Et9000 / TM Twin / Spark2

Astra 1/2/3 en HB / Harmony Touch, & 600
https://github.com/d...in-PLi-Full-HD-Night


Re: FullBackup #16 Pedro_Newbie

  • Senior Member
  • 4,631 posts

+225
Excellent

Posted 8 November 2012 - 17:02

In the code of the automatic-fullbackup.sh is an error on line 103, it has to be
mv $WORKDIR/root.ubifs $MAINDEST/root_cfe_auto.jffs2
With this script I think it should work (I just tested it in the VU+ Duo and now it produces a real fullbackup)
Just unpack it in \usr\lib\enigma2\python\Plugins\Extensions\FullBackup\

I'm not the maintainer of this plugin, maybe Dima73 wants to update the package?

I think blzr is confusing the BackupSuite with the automatic-fullbackup plugin

Attached Files


Edited by Pedro_Newbie, 8 November 2012 - 17:03.


Re: FullBackup #17 Pedro_Newbie

  • Senior Member
  • 4,631 posts

+225
Excellent

Posted 8 November 2012 - 17:09

I'm not sure if the automatic-fullbackup is also working properly if the USB location is chosen because of the changes in handling the USB devices, it is now mounting on labelname instead of media/usb

(Already removed the plugin again so not tested the USB store location, sorry)

Edited by Pedro_Newbie, 8 November 2012 - 17:10.


Re: FullBackup #18 Pedro_Newbie

  • Senior Member
  • 4,631 posts

+225
Excellent

Posted 8 November 2012 - 17:32

I took the liberty to repack the AFB with the changes I made. Not further tested concerning USB use.

Attached Files



Re: FullBackup #19 delagroov

  • Senior Member
  • 1,579 posts

+21
Neutral

Posted 8 November 2012 - 17:45

In the code of the automatic-fullbackup.sh is an error on line 103, it has to be

mv $WORKDIR/root.ubifs $MAINDEST/root_cfe_auto.jffs2
With this script I think it should work (I just tested it in the VU+ Duo and now it produces a real fullbackup)
Just unpack it in \usr\lib\enigma2\python\Plugins\Extensions\FullBackup\

I'm not the maintainer of this plugin, maybe Dima73 wants to update the package?

I think blzr is confusing the BackupSuite with the automatic-fullbackup plugin


Now its working okay...made an backup on Hdd

Edited by delagroov, 8 November 2012 - 17:45.

Vu+ Solo2 / Atemio Nemesis / Et9000 / TM Twin / Spark2

Astra 1/2/3 en HB / Harmony Touch, & 600
https://github.com/d...in-PLi-Full-HD-Night


Re: FullBackup #20 Dimitrij

  • PLi® Core member
  • 10,274 posts

+347
Excellent

Posted 8 November 2012 - 20:25

I took the liberty to repack the AFB with the changes I made. Not further tested concerning USB use.

Thanks.

P.S.littlesat please update the plugin on the feed...

GigaBlue UHD Quad 4K /Lunix3-4K/Duo 4K




Also tagged with one or more of these keywords: plugin

2 user(s) are reading this topic

0 members, 2 guests, 0 anonymous users